Overview of BARWING and VANSWE
In the realm of exercise bikes, the BARWING Stationary Exercise Bike and the VANSWE Recumbent Exercise Bike cater to different fitness preferences and needs. The BARWING is priced at $179.99, making it about 50% cheaper than the VANSWE's $358.97. While both bikes aim to provide effective home workouts, their designs and features diverge significantly, appealing to distinct user demographics.
Design and Comfort
The BARWING features a foldable design that accommodates various workout postures—upright, recline, and a compact fold for easy storage. Its 350-pound capacity and adjustable seat height cater well to seniors and those with limited space. In contrast, the VANSWE's recumbent design promotes a comfortable, supported position that eases strain on joints. With an adjustable seat accommodating heights from 5’2” to 6’5”, it serves a broader range of users. The BARWING's adaptability is great for those who want versatile workout positions, while the VANSWE focuses on comfort during longer sessions.
Resistance and Performance
The BARWING offers 16 levels of magnetic resistance, providing a range of workout intensities suitable for novices and experienced users alike. Its advanced friction-reduction technology ensures a quiet operation, ideal for shared living spaces. Conversely, the VANSWE employs an 8-level magnetic resistance system, also designed for smooth and silent workouts, but with a more focused approach on joint safety. The BARWING’s higher resistance levels may better suit those looking for varied intensity, while the VANSWE emphasizes a gentler exercise experience.
Full-Body Workout Capability
The VANSWE stands out with its unique arm exerciser, allowing for a full-body workout that engages both upper and lower body simultaneously. This feature enhances workout efficiency, particularly for seniors or those looking to maximize their exercise time. The BARWING, while versatile in posture, does not provide the same level of upper body engagement. If a comprehensive workout is a priority, the VANSWE’s design may offer a more suitable option.
Weight Capacity and Stability
With a weight capacity of 350 pounds, the BARWING ensures stability and support during workouts, particularly for users engaging in intense sessions. The VANSWE, however, boasts a higher capacity of 400 pounds, making it a more accommodating choice for heavier users. Both bikes feature robust steel frames, but the VANSWE’s slightly greater weight limit may appeal more to a wider range of users who prioritize stability and durability.
User Experience and Tracking Features
The VANSWE excels in user experience with its built-in Bluetooth connectivity, allowing users to track their fitness progress via compatible apps like Kinomap and Zwift. Its LED backlit monitor provides real-time stats on time, speed, distance, calories, and heart rate, catering to tech-savvy users who desire detailed tracking during workouts. The BARWING, while offering solid performance, lacks these advanced tracking features, focusing instead on straightforward functionality. For those prioritizing tech integration in their fitness routines, the VANSWE is the clear winner.
